Square launches Crisis Core: Final Fantasy VII UK website

Square Enix has today launched a brand new UK site for its upcoming PSP game Crisis Core: Final Fantasy VII.

Head over to it here and you'll find all sorts of information on the game, character art and a story synopsis, not to mention wallpapers, free game-related downloads and the like.

It also has exactly the sort of soothing music we like to listen to on a fraught Monday afternoon – our inner zen was restored within about a minute of being on the site.

There's not long to wait now before Crisis Core is released in the UK. You'll be able to get your hands on it on June 20th to be precise. (Being impatient beings, we've already reviewed the US version.) In the meantime, if anything is going to get you in the mood for the Square epic, this new website should do it.
